.title-banner{background:var(--primary-color) no-repeat;position:relative;height:180px;color:#fff;margin-bottom:16px}.title-banner .container,.title-banner .row,.title-banner .col-12,.title-banner__overlay,.title-banner__content{height:100%}.title-banner__image-container{position:absolute;top:0;bottom:0;right:0;left:50%}.title-banner__image-container--left{left:0;right:50%}.title-banner__image-container--center{left:25%;right:25%}.title-banner__image{object-fit:cover;height:100%;width:100%}.title-banner__content{display:flex;align-items:center;justify-content:flex-start;position:relative}.title-banner__title{color:var(--text-color-on-primary);font-size:3rem}@media (max-width: 767.98px){.title-banner__title{font-size:2.5rem}}@media (max-width: 575.98px){.title-banner__title{font-size:1.75rem}}.title-banner--international{background:#3ead5c no-repeat}.content-search{display:flex;gap:10px;flex-wrap:wrap}.content-search input[type=text]{height:46px;min-width:250px;border:1px solid #ccc;border-radius:5px;flex:8;padding-inline:20px;margin-bottom:30px}.content-search input[type=text]::placeholder{color:#ccc}.content-search button{height:46px;width:140px;border-radius:5px;flex:2}.content-search-results ul{list-style-type:none;padding:20px 0 0}.content-search-results ul>li{margin:0}.content-search-results ul>li+li{margin-top:16px}.content-search-results+.content-search-pagination{margin-top:24px}.content-search-results ul{list-style-type:none;padding:0;margin:0}.content-search-pagination{display:flex;gap:10px;justify-content:center;align-items:center}.content-search-pagination .prev,.content-search-pagination .next{background:none;color:var(--primary-color);border:0;text-decoration:underline}.content-search-pagination .prev:disabled,.content-search-pagination .prev [disabled],.content-search-pagination .next:disabled,.content-search-pagination .next [disabled]{display:none}.content-search-pagination .page-counters{display:flex;gap:10px}.content-search-pagination .page-counter-btn{border-radius:50%;background:transparent;color:var(--primary-color);border:none;min-width:32px;height:32px;vertical-align:middle;text-align:center;padding:5px;line-height:1.2}.content-search-pagination .page-counter-btn.active{background:var(--primary-color);color:#fff}.project-hub{padding:20px 0 0}@media (max-width: 575.98px){.project-hub__page-intro{padding:0 16px}}.project-hub .row+.row{margin-top:20px}.project-hub .register-updates{position:sticky;top:16px;background:#f4eff6;padding:20px;color:#95569e;font-weight:500;margin-bottom:16px}.project-hub .register-updates>p{display:flex;align-items:center;gap:10px}.project-hub .featured-projects__title{margin:0;background-color:#f4eff6;padding:16px}.project-hub .featured-projects-grid{--grid-layout-gap: 16px;--grid-column-count: 2;--grid-item--min-width: 250px;--gap-count: calc(var(--grid-column-count) - 1);--total-gap-width: calc(var(--gap-count) * var(--grid-layout-gap));--grid-item--max-width: calc((100% - var(--total-gap-width)) / var(--grid-column-count));display:grid;grid-template-columns:repeat(auto-fill,minmax(max(var(--grid-item--min-width),var(--grid-item--max-width)),1fr));grid-gap:var(--grid-layout-gap);grid-auto-rows:1fr;background:#f4eff6;padding:0 16px 16px}.project-hub .featured-project{padding:16px;background:#fff;height:100%;display:flex;flex-flow:column;position:relative}.project-hub .featured-project__header{display:flex;gap:10px}.project-hub .featured-project__header+.featured-project__content{margin-top:16px}@media (max-width: 767px){.project-hub .featured-project__header{flex-direction:column}}.project-hub .featured-project__title{color:#000}.project-hub .featured-project__title: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0}.project-hub .featured-project__action{display:block;font-weight:500;margin-top:auto;color:#005fb2}.project-hub .featured-project__content{flex-grow:1;display:flex;flex-direction:column}.project-hub .featured-project__content>p{margin:0 0 8px}.project-hub .featured-project__image{flex:1;height:120px}.project-hub .featured-project__image>img{width:100%;height:100%;object-fit:cover}.project-hub .featured-project__info{flex:1}.project-hub .featured-project__info>h3{color:#000;font-size:1.25rem}.project-hub .featured-project__date{color:#ccc}.project-hub .featured-project__search-title{color:#000;margin-bottom:20px}@media (max-width: 575.98px){.project-hub .featured-project__search-title{padding:0 16px}}@media (max-width: 575.98px){.content-search,.content-search-results{padding:0 16px}}.content-search-results ul li:last-of-type .project-search-result{border-bottom:0}#project-filters h4{font-size:1.125rem;color:#000}#project-filters .form-group+.form-group{margin-top:10px}@media (max-width: 575.98px){#project-filters{padding:0 16px}}@media (min-width: 768px){#project-filters{padding-top:55.5px}}.project-search-result{display:flex;gap:16px;padding-bottom:16px;border-bottom:1px solid #95569e;position:relative}.project-search-result__img-container{min-width:200px;flex:1;height:120px}.project-search-result__img-container>img{width:100%;height:100%;object-fit:cover}.project-search-result__content{flex:3}.project-search-result__title:after{position:absolute;top:0;right:0;bottom:0;left:0;content:""}.project-search-result__action{font-weight:500;color:#005fb2}.project-search-result__date{color:#ccc}@media (max-width: 767px){.project-search-result{flex-direction:column}}
